They used synthetic oil in aircrafts during WWII and when Mobile started R&D on Mobile 1, they used it in, of course aircraft engines. They found it lasted 7 times longer than conventional oil. When they first put it on the market, the container advertised it lasted 25,000 miles between changes. Not advertised that way now. I use it in my car and have gone 10,000 between oil changes, but changed the filter at the 5,000 mark. Your going to find that it has superior detergent agents. You will noice a lot of brown fluid mixed with the oil on your first few changes. It's doing its job cleaning out all varnish, gum and the like that conventional oil can't handle. Nothing to worry about, just giving your engine the cleaning it needs. My Jetta has 180,000 miles on it and the cam lobes have no sign of wear. I don't use anything else. Wise decision!
